Jun 28, 2016· Marble plaster, also known as polished plaster, is a term used to describe how some plasters are finished. It''s also used to describe the latest forms of traditional Italian plaster finishes. The term is a fairly broad one that covers many different kinds of decorative plaster finishes.

Drylining a wall means attaching plasterboard to a wall, which gives you a smooth finish to decorate straight away. It''s much easier to get a good result this way than with wet plaster and it is easier alternative to replastering. Always wear safety goggles and a dust mask. Always wear gloves when ...

The Process. Dry Lining is the process whereby sheets of plasterboard, essentially premade and dried plaster, is fitted to an unfinished surface. This can be things like brick, masonry, or anything else that needs covering. The plasterboard can also be applied directly to wood or metal stud partitions. Wet limestone systems are well established in some sectors such as the Power Generation industry. This process is based on the large degree of contact between the circulating slurry and the flue gases. This slurry circulates in the absorber tower (or scrubber) to neutralize the condensed flue gas pollutant, mostly SO2. The pH of the slurry is a key parameter to be monitored as it drives the ...

No amount of breathing plaster will cure a damp problem if the building does not have open fires, draughty windows and doors and a limecrete, earth or timber floor. Lime plaster damp proofing may well be less prone to damage from salts and damp, but it is unlikely to cure the problem and could become damp and stained and affected by salts.

Apr 17, 2014· The maximum weight of tiling which can be supported by a dry, welladhered plaster background is 20kg/m². This is equivalent to ceramic tiles with a maximum thickness of 8mm plus tile adhesive or natural stone tiles with a maximum thickness of 7mm plus tile adhesive. (Most natural stone is at least 10mm thick and often up to 20mm thick)

Solid Plastering vs Dry Wall What are the benefits of choosing plaster over drywall or Gyprock, as it is most commonly called? Plaster is a far more durable surface than drywall. A quality plaster system will last 100 years and still look great; When using plaster there are no unsightly seams or nail pops which are usually found in drywall

Millions of tons of gypsum are mined each year in North America, and gypsum board is the principal product in which it is used. Besides the newly mined material, up to 20% of the gypsum used to manufacture drywall can be recycled from waste generated .

Gyproc DryWall Adhesive is a stable product with no known adverse environmental effects. In general the product comprises calcium sulphate hemihydrate and limestone, natural constituents may include minor amounts of quartz.

Made from the simple materials of gypsum and paper it is used in most building types in a wide range of applications including wall lining, partitions, sound control and fire protection. The main environmental impacts associated with plasterboard result from the production process, transportation and disposal.

Drywall (also known as plasterboard, wallboard, sheet rock, gypsum board, or gypsum panel) is a panel made of calcium sulfate dihydrate (), with or without additives, typically extruded between thick sheets of facer and backer paper, used in the construction of interior walls and ceilings.
